The topichead element provides a title-only entry in a navigation map, which should appear as a heading when the map is rendered as a table of contents. In print contexts it should also appear as a heading in the rendered content.

Inheritance
+ map/topicref mapgroup-d/topichead
Example
Note that in the following example, the first topichead element uses a navtitle element to provide the title, while the second topichead element uses a navtitle attribute. This is only to illustrate that both uses are valid; in general, the element is preferred over the attribute.
<map> <topichead> <topicmeta><navtitle>Computers</navtitle></topicmeta> <topicref href="eniac.dita"/> <topicref href="system360.dita"/> <topicref href="pdp8.dita"/> </topichead> <topichead navtitle="Books"> <topicref href="hardback.dita"/> <topicref href="paperback.dita"/> </topichead> </map>
Attributes
The following attributes are available on this element: Universal attribute group, Attributes common to many map elements, navtitle and copy-to from Topicref element attributes group, and outputclass. Although locktitle is available as part of Attributes common to many map elements, it has no defined purpose for this element.
The scope, format, and type attributes from Link relationship attribute group are also available.
